Drift chamber in 100 kG field

https://doi.org/10.1016/0167-5087(83)90182-5Get rights and content

Abstract

We have measured the deflection of electrons drifting through transverse magnetic fields of up to 105 kG provided by the M.I.T. Frances Bitter National Magnet Laboratory. The measurements were carried out in 1 atm argon-isobutane gas with drift fields of 0.5–10.0 kV/cm.
